Bruton to chair IFSC Ireland

Dublin: Former taoiseach and EU ambassador to the US John Bruton has been named chairman of IFSC Ireland, a body formed to promote Ireland as a location of choice for international financial services.

IFSC Ireland will identify opportunities to develop the sector and will act as a point of contact and advice for potential investors.

Mr Bruton said: “Ireland’s international financial services industry already supports in excess of 25,000 well-paid jobs. It is also the source of many further spin-off jobs.

“The IFSC is a global centre of excellence in key areas of banking, fund administration, and insurance. It is a success story we should be proud of.”
